Juomasuo, Kuusamo, Oulun (Oulu) Lääni, Finland

Gold prospect 37 km N of Kuusamo.
The largest known gold deposit in the Palaeoproterozoic Kuusamo Schist Belt. It has been test mined, is under feasibility study by Polar Mining Oy, and presently (November 2006) has an in situ resource estimated as 3360 kg gold and 1550 t cobalt. The deposit is also enriched in Ag, Cu, Mo, Ni, REE and U.
